Key Features of Insulated Aerial Work Platforms
The most critical feature is their excellent electrical insulation properties. These platforms are specifically designed with insulating materials that can withstand high voltages, effectively creating a safe working environment for workers when they are in close proximity to live electrical components. For example, when our electrical maintenance team is working on power lines or electrical substations, the insulated aerial work platform acts as a protective barrier, preventing electrical current from passing through to the workers or the platform itself. This insulation significantly reduces the risk of electric shock, which is a constant threat in electrical work at heights.
The stability of insulated aerial work platforms is another key aspect that contributes to safety. They are engineered with a sturdy base and a well-balanced structure, ensuring that the platform remains steady even when extended to significant heights or when carrying the necessary tools and equipment for electrical work. In windy conditions or on uneven ground, the stability mechanisms of these platforms come into play, minimizing any swaying or wobbling that could potentially endanger the workers. For instance, during a recent storm repair job on overhead power lines, our insulated aerial work platform provided a stable working surface despite the strong winds, allowing the workers to focus on the task at hand without fearing a fall due to instability.
The reach and maneuverability of insulated aerial work platforms are also vital for safety in electrical work. They can be precisely positioned around electrical installations, enabling workers to access different parts of the electrical infrastructure with ease. Whether it's reaching a transformer on a pole or working on electrical connections on a tall building facade, the ability to move the insulated aerial work platform accurately to the required location is crucial. This not only saves time but also reduces the need for workers to take unnecessary risks by stretching or using improper positioning methods to reach their work areas. For example, when installing new electrical meters on a multi-story apartment building, our workers were able to use the insulated aerial work platform to move smoothly from one floor to another and precisely position themselves in front of each meter box, enhancing the overall safety of the operation.
Moreover, the load-carrying capacity of insulated aerial work platforms is designed to accommodate the specific requirements of electrical work. Workers often need to carry tools such as electrical testers, wire cutters, and various types of cables when working on electrical systems. These platforms can support the weight of the workers along with their tools and materials, ensuring that everything needed for the job can be brought up to the working height without overloading the platform. This means that workers don't have to make multiple trips up and down, which could increase the likelihood of accidents. In a large electrical installation project, our insulated aerial work platforms were able to carry all the necessary equipment and supplies for a team of workers, facilitating a smooth and safe workflow.
Another notable feature is the clear visibility provided by insulated aerial work platforms. The design usually allows for unobstructed views of the work area, enabling workers to clearly see the electrical components they are working on and any potential hazards nearby. This is essential for accurate work and for avoiding accidental contact with live wires or other dangerous elements. When our team was repairing a complex electrical junction box on a utility pole, the good visibility from the insulated aerial work platform helped them identify the correct wires to work on and detect any signs of damage or wear, further enhancing the safety of the repair process.
Manufacturing Advantages of Insulated Aerial Work Platforms
The manufacturing process of insulated aerial work platforms incorporates several elements that contribute to their safety-enhancing capabilities.
High-quality insulating materials are used in their construction. These materials are carefully selected and tested to ensure they can maintain their insulating properties under various conditions, including extreme temperatures, humidity, and exposure to different environmental factors. The manufacturing process also involves precise application and integration of these materials to create a seamless and reliable insulating layer around the platform. For example, the insulating coatings on the platform's structure are applied with strict quality control measures to guarantee consistent thickness and integrity, maximizing the protection against electrical current.
Advanced manufacturing techniques are employed to build the structural components of insulated aerial work platforms. Computer numerical control (CNC) machining is used to fabricate parts with high precision, ensuring that the platform's frame and moving parts fit together perfectly. This precision manufacturing reduces the risk of structural weaknesses or misalignments that could compromise the stability of the platform. Welding processes are carefully monitored and executed to create strong and durable connections between different components, enhancing the overall structural integrity of the platform. These aspects are crucial for withstanding the forces exerted during operation and maintaining a safe working environment for the users.
The hydraulic systems in insulated aerial work platforms are designed with safety in mind. They are engineered to provide smooth and controlled movement of the platform, minimizing sudden jerks or unexpected movements that could startle the workers or lead to instability. The hydraulic pumps are selected for their reliability and ability to operate under different load conditions. High-quality hydraulic fluid is used, which is resistant to temperature variations and maintains its viscosity, ensuring consistent performance of the hydraulic system. Additionally, safety features such as emergency stop buttons and overload protection systems are integrated into the hydraulic control systems. These features allow workers to quickly halt the platform in case of an emergency or prevent damage to the platform due to excessive load, further enhancing the safety of the operation.
The modular design of insulated aerial work platforms is also a significant manufacturing advantage. Key components like the platform sections, hydraulic pumps, and electrical insulation modules can be easily replaced if they are damaged or need upgrading. This simplifies maintenance and repair work, reducing the downtime of the platform and ensuring that it can be quickly restored to a safe working condition. It also enables the platform to be customized or adapted to different electrical work requirements over time, making it a versatile and long-lasting safety solution for electrical work at heights.
